Thursday, December 16, 2010

British Red Cross bans use of anything that shouts "Christmas" at any of their facilities. Claims use of word, decorations or signs would offend Muslims. Santa Claus crosses UK asshats off his list. Elves ready to descend on London wearing kevlar jackets, shouting "All together now: "MOHAMMED!" French thrilled someone else has joined them in becoming spineless.